 +== Nimue Platform 0.105 - 2022-07 ==
 +-----------------
 +**Added**
 +
 +     * Better documentation with examples of PointSetFit
 +
 +-----------------
 +== Nimue Platform 0.105 - 2022-02 ==
 +-----------------
 +
 +**Fixed**
 +
 +     * Dataminer: Calculation of standard deviations failed
 +     * DH Calc Element: modified dh and classical dh, index numbers start now at meaningfull positions (for modified dh alpha an r starts from 1 and d and theta starts from 0. For classical DH all parameters start with index 1.
 +     * ransaclin filter does not work for input data including NaN-values. NaN-values are now automatically excluded. But keep in mind to adjust the parameters in these cases.
 +
 +**Added**
 +
 +     * New functionality of the Forward Kinematics element which allows calculations based on modfied Denavit Hartenberg parameters
 +
 +-----------------
 +== Nimue Platform 0.104 - 2021-11 ==
 +-----------------
 +
 +**Fixed**
 +
 +     * <DH>-Element now corretly determines the position trajectories
 +
 +-----------------
 +== Nimue Platform 0.103 - 2021-10 ==
 +-----------------
 +
 +**Added**
 +
 +     * Method getFramesOfEachIntervall() extended to be able to get frames also from phases
 +     * Added functionality to DenavitHartenberg Calc element to determine mean/std of d,r,alpha and theta values directly as parameters calculated by the element itself.
 +     * Added warning messages if a filter results in a complete trajectory with at minimum of one component is NaN for each frame
 +     * Addes "lastD" parameter to the DH-element to define the TCP coordinate system by translation about this parameter around the z-axis of the last joint axis.
 +     * Element to calculate forward kinematics based on Denavit Hartenberg convention
 +
 +**Fixed**
 +
 +     * Added test for all values to be equal of 0.0 of matrix-3d objects and set them them to Double.MINVALUE if not all values are exatly 0.0 to exclude them for substitution by the Vicon WORKAROUND filter isersoSelective-Filter.
 +     * Wrong ResouceBundle name "javax.vecmath.ExceptionString" in vecmath: VecMathI18N.java
 +     * Fixed constructor of DualVector6e elements used in the DH-element.
 +
 +-----------------
 +== Nimue Platform 0.102 - 2021-09 ==
 +-----------------
 +
 +**Added**
 +     * New attribute "expectedPhasesCount" added to the element "Phase" which defines the expected count of phases. If the created count of phases does not fit this values defined by this attribute a warning is given.
 +     * New element <DH> to determine several variants of DH-parameters from circle fits.
 +     * New Datamining parameter Types: "std" and "frames"
 +     * Completion of RANSAC-Linear-Filter to preprocess static measurement-data to eliminate outliers.
 +     * Support for filtering of quaternion-type timeseries during trial-loading for processing
 +     * Added "fit" parameter to ransaclin() to substitute excluded frames with the fit value instead of NaN.
 +     * Additional attributes "minthreshold", "maxthreashold" to the <Event>-element, alow to use methods max/minvelocity in combination with "tolerance".
 +     * New attribute "invert" added to the phase-element.
 +
 +**Fixed**
 +     * Loading RANSAC-Linear filter failed due to wrong specification of implementation class name
 +     * Filterchain interation - only the first filter was used
 +     * Event-Docu corrected
 +
 +**ToDo**
 +     * Filter zero2nan for matrix3x3, not only all zero but also unit-matrix with 1 in diagonal elements
 +     * Workaround that fills all components of a matrix3d to NaN if ransaclin() has set only some of them to NaN
 +     * if group names inclunde "_" then they are excluded from the shown list in the DataExplorer
 +
 +-----------------
 +== Nimue Platform 0.101 - 2021-07 ==
 +-----------------
 +
 +**Added**
 +     * New function ddist(A,B,ref) to define a singed length of a vector based on a given reference vector.
 +     * New property "seperateGroupFiles" for the outputhandler MotionDataOutputHandler to save data for each calcgroup into sepearte files
 +     * New function mdho() to determine the origin of a coordinate system based on modifed Denavit Hartenberg convention
 +     * New function mdh() to determine the 4x4-Matrix of modified Denavit Hartenberg convention
